China has a ‘vested interest’ in resolving Kashmir issue.
Beijing: China now has a “vested interest” in mediating between India and Pakistan to resolve the Kashmir issue because of its nearly $50 billion investment in the China-Pakistan Economic Corridor that passes through PoK, an article in a State-run daily has said. 19 killed as Myanmar bus plunges into gorge
AFP YANGON: Nineteen people were killed and 21 injured after their bus toppled into a ravine in eastern Myanmar, police said Saturday. 7.1-magnitude quake jolts Philippines
An earthquake measuring 7.1 on the Richter scale the island of Mindanao in Philippines on Saturday morning, the US Geological Survey (USGS) said. US national security adviser discusses Afghanistan in India
AGENCIES; New Delhi: President Donald Trump’s national security adviser discussed the situation in Afghanistan with India’s prime minister on Tuesday, nearly a week after the US military dropped a massive non-nuclear bomb in the country that it said killed 95 militants. Iran floods and Landslides claim 25 lives.
Bagdad:At least 25 persons were killed in floods and landslides in northwest Iran, an official said on Saturday. At least 18 persons were injured in flood-hit East Azerbaijan, West Azerbaijan, Kordestan and Zanjan provinces, Press Tv quoted Esma’eel Najjar, the head of the Crisis Management Organisation, as saying. Suspected RAW agents held in PAK.
ISLAMABAD:At least three persons, said to be agents of the Research and Analysis Wing, have been arrested in Pakistan-administered Kashmir. Mohammad Khalil, Imtiaz and Rashid, all from Taroti village in Abbaspur, were in the custody of police in Rawalakot, the headquarters of Poonch division, Dawn online reported. ‘Mother of all bombs’ kills 36 IS militants in Afghanistan
Kabul,April 14 2017 :At least 36 Islamic State (IS) militants were killed when the US military dropped a massive GBU-43 bomb, also known as the “mother of all bombs”, in eastern Afghanistan, Kabul’s Ministry of Defence announced on Friday.
